Ryan Keith Skipper Update

The two men charged with the stabbing of Ryan Keith Skipper are facing the death penalty.


A grand jury has handed down first-degree murder and robbery with a deadly weapon indictments against Joseph Eli Bearden, 21, and William David Brown Jr., 20.


Bearden and Brown have been held without bail wince their arrest on March 16.


The Sheriff’s Office has described Skipper’s killing as a hate crime because Skipper was gay and the prosecutor said he expects to argue for the maximum sentence.


Police believe Skipper went out that night to cruise for other men. Skipper was killed in his own car. Bearden and Brown dumped the body on the side of the road. They attempted to later clean the interior of the automobile. I'm wondering if Skipper knew the men.


He apparently found Bearden walking along a local street and offered him a ride. The men went to Skipper's home, smoked marijuana and used Skipper's lap top computer.


Later they left the house and met up with Brown.
